Adam Celeban - Artist, Illustrator and Designer. All of Adam's articles or artworks labelled as “Traditional Painting”. 1 October 2013. Acrylic and marker on wood. Duration: 4-6 hours. This little (9x5 inches) piece was created as my entry to the 18th Annual Illustrators Australia 9x5 Exhibition with the theme of flourish . It's a luminescent seahorse, proudly displaying its leafy appendages for all to see. For more information on the exhibition and silent auction. 27th January 2012 - acrylic on canvas.

Written by Sue Ruffle, Chadwick's Challenge is a story about a young kookaburra conquering his fear and learning to fly. Pictured above is an early sample spot illustration from the book, and is a taster, as the book is still in production. It shows Chadwick being taken under the wing of his uncle Apari, and confiding in him. High Tea at the Top End.
